12 Aug, 2026Opening remarks and agenda
The 35th AGM was conducted via audio and video conferencing, with proceedings recorded and webcast live for transparency.
The meeting was presided over by the Executive Chairman, who acknowledged the company's 31-year journey and stakeholder contributions.
Quorum was confirmed, directors and key managerial personnel were introduced, and statutory requirements for the meeting were outlined.
Voting was facilitated through remote e-voting and continued for 30 minutes post-meeting; statutory documents were made available for inspection.
Financial performance review
Consolidated revenue reached INR 14,278 crores, a 17% YoY growth; adjusted EBITDA was INR 3,629 crores with a 25.4% margin.
Gross margin improved to 71.6%, while profit after tax declined 3.4% YoY to INR 1,938 crores due to higher depreciation and finance costs.
Cash flow from operations was robust, with a CFO to EBITDA ratio of 89%; capex of INR 737 crores focused on manufacturing and technology upgrades.
R&D investment increased to 2.8% of sales; net debt to adjusted EBITDA improved to 1.1x, further reduced to 0.9x after NCD repayment.
Diluted EPS stood at INR 46.3; consumer healthcare revenue rose 9% to INR 879 crores with an 18.7% EBITDA margin.
